Yeah, there were obviously hours and hours of sifting through this footage and very smart fbi investigators noticed that one of the brothers had moved a little bit left when everybody else turned the other way. Thats where the first light wentoff. He was going in the opposite direction. Commissioner, there was a debate in the movie, and i wonder how real this was what we just saw there, when to release the suspects photos. Why was that such a heated debate . There was an agreement. Some of the high level prosecutors, wanted to catch up with the guys before we let them know we knew what they looked like. They wanted to sneak up on them. I was on the other side of the argument because people in fenway park and Boston Garden were calling to see if they could open up the park that day. How could i let people come to that game and possibly be attacked by someone when we knew what they looked like. I made it clear i was not on board to keep these images private. How did it work . You had suspects. You had the photos. How long did it take for you to release them . It took a full day. We found the photographs in the middle of the night between wednesday and thursday. And then they were finally released thursday evening which prompted this other incident to occur in watertown. In fairness to rick, the fbi agent. He was supportive after the first few hours. He came back and said, i think youre right, were going to go to justice and fight and get the pictures out there. It was a difficult situation, but it was a shortterm thing. When you think about the complexity of the investigation, it was the only problem that we had.
